The 1MORE Open Ear Wireless Headphones S70 takes a different route from traditional earbuds. Instead of going in your ears, these rest just above them, which might sound unusual at first, but if you've ever had sore ears after a long walk or a workout, this design starts to make a lot of sense.
The S70s have an open-ear design, and the main benefit is comfort. They don't press into your ears, so you're not constantly adjusting them or pulling them out to give your ears a break. They sit securely with flexible ear hooks that wrap gently over the top of your ear. You can jog, bike, or run errands, and they stay put without any fuss. And because they don't block out the world, you can still hear traffic, conversations, or someone calling your name, which is helpful if you wear them out and about.
You might think that open-ear means thin or weak audio, but that's not the case here. 1MORE has packed in dual magnetic drivers with DiamondFlex diaphragms to enhance bass and clarity. This addition really does bring out the details in your music. The vocals are clear, the instruments sound good, and even though the bass isn't banging, it's definitely there. Because of the open-ear design, you get some audio bleeding, but it is minor and won't disturb others around you.
When we look at the battery life of these earbuds, we see they are in line with many others on the market today. Users will get up to 12 hours per earbud on a single charge, easily covering a day out or a few commutes back and forth. The charging case gives you about 40 hours total, and it charges via USB-C. Even if you forget to charge them overnight, a quick 5-minute top-up gives you a couple more hours of listening time, which is super handy when rushing out the door.
You will appreciate the S70's four built-in microphones when you take a phone call. They help you sound great while using AI magic to reduce background noise. So go ahead and take a call from a park bench or a coffee shop, and it still sounds nice and clear.
Customization is where the 1MORE app comes into play. Available for both iOS and Android, the app lets you fine-tune your listening experience. You can pick from one of the six pre-configured EQ settings, adjust how the play/pause button responds, run smart burn-in to ensure you get the best possible audio, and even update the firmware for performance tweaks.
